Conolidine was initial synthesized in 2011 as A part of a examine by Tarselli et al. (60) The very first de novo pathway to artificial generation located that their synthesized variety served as powerful analgesics towards chronic, persistent pain in an in-vivo design (60). A biphasic discomfort design was used, in which formalin Alternative is injected right into a rodent’s paw. This results in a Major pain response immediately subsequent injection along with a secondary soreness response 20 - forty minutes after injection (sixty two).

Most lately, it has been determined that conolidine and the above mentioned derivatives act around the atypical chemokine receptor 3 (ACKR3. Expressed in similar spots as classical opioid receptors, it binds to the big range of endogenous opioids. Compared with most opioid receptors, this receptor functions like a scavenger and does not activate a next messenger method (fifty nine). As reviewed by Meyrath et al., this also indicated a achievable website link concerning these receptors as well as endogenous opiate technique (fifty nine). This study in the end established which the ACKR3 receptor did not generate any G protein sign response by measuring and finding no mini G protein interactions, as opposed to classical opiate receptors, which recruit these proteins for signaling.
